FZN Wrestlers finish 10th in State!

The FZN wrestling team enjoyed a strong finish to the 2013 - 2014 season by finishing 10th as a team in the Class 3 State Tournament held last week. It marks the 20th time the Panther grapplers have achieved such lofty status! The Panthers were led by Shaun Beeman (106) and Levi Kessles (170), who both finished with a 3rd place medal in their respective weight classes. Beeman's 3rd place finish is an improvement over last season's 4th place finish. He finished the season with an impressive 44 - 3 overall record. Kessels, a first year varsity wrestler with no prior wrestling experience before entering high school, set a new school record for falls as all of his 31 victories during the season were achieved by fall. Kessles finished the season with a 31 - 6 win/loss record.

Five other Panther grapplers participated in the State meet. These included - Austin Graeler (126), Trenton Jaco (132), Luke Sammelman (152), Mason Seeger (220), and Josh Stockton (285). Jaco narrowly missed placing as he was defeated in the proverbial "bubble" match falling just one match shy of "All-State" status.

The Panther will return all by two starters, including both Beeman and Kessles, as they look ahead to a potentially big 2014 - 2015 season
